Reducing Emissions with Alternative Fuels
One of the most effective ways to cut down on emissions is by switching to alternative fuels. Vehicles powered by electricity, compressed natural gas (CNG), or biodiesel offer substantial reductions in greenhouse gas emissions compared to traditional diesel trucks. Not only do these alternatives help the environment, but they also offer long-term savings on fuel costs, making them a wise investment for freight companies.
Moreover, the development of infrastructure for electric and CNG vehicles is expanding rapidly, making it more feasible for hotshot freight services to transition to these cleaner options. As more companies make the switch, the demand for these fuels will likely decrease costs further, enhancing their economic viability.
Optimizing Routes for Efficiency
Route optimization plays a critical role in reducing fuel consumption and emissions. By leveraging advanced GPS technology and software, freight companies can plan more efficient routes that minimize idle time and reduce the total distance traveled. This not only cuts down on fuel usage but also ensures timely deliveries, enhancing customer satisfaction.

Furthermore, real-time tracking and data analytics allow logistics managers to make informed decisions on the fly, adapting routes to avoid traffic congestion or adverse weather conditions. These adjustments contribute to smoother operations and reduced environmental impact.
Implementing Aerodynamic Designs
Innovations in vehicle design are also contributing to the green transformation of the hotshot freight industry. Aerodynamic enhancements, such as streamlined trailers and tractor designs, significantly reduce wind resistance and improve fuel efficiency. These modifications often result in fuel savings of up to 15%, a considerable reduction for large fleets.
In addition to aerodynamic improvements, lightweight materials are being increasingly used in vehicle construction. By reducing the overall weight of trucks and trailers, companies can further decrease fuel consumption and enhance their sustainability efforts.

Collaborating for a Sustainable Future
The shift toward eco-friendly transportation solutions requires collaboration across the industry. Partnerships with technology providers, fuel suppliers, and logistics experts can drive innovation and promote widespread adoption of sustainable practices. By working together, stakeholders can overcome challenges such as initial investment costs and infrastructure development.
Moreover, government incentives and regulations are encouraging companies to adopt greener practices. Tax breaks, grants, and subsidies can offset some of the costs associated with transitioning to eco-friendly solutions, making them more accessible to businesses of all sizes.
